The UniOP ETOP20C-10945 stands out as a robust and versatile operator panel designed to meet the rigorous demands of the power industry, petrochemical plants, and general automation applications. This model is engineered to deliver superior performance, combining a high level of input/output capacity with exceptional durability and reliability, making it an essential component in complex industrial environments.
At its core, the UniOP ETOP20C-10945 features a clear, responsive touchscreen interface that supports multiple input types, ensuring operators can interact with machinery swiftly and accurately. It supports up to 20 digital inputs and 20 digital outputs, along with analog I/O capabilities that enable precise control and monitoring of industrial processes. The panel is equipped to handle a wide voltage range, enhancing its adaptability across various power systems. Its ruggedized housing ensures resistance against dust, moisture, and temperature extremes, complying with IP65 standards on the front panel, which is crucial for harsh industrial conditions found in petrochemical plants and power generation facilities.
Performance-wise, the ETOP20C-10945 boasts a fast CPU and expanded memory options, allowing it to run complex automation programs smoothly and store extensive datasets for real-time monitoring and historical analysis. Its communication capabilities are comprehensive, supporting multiple protocols such as Modbus RTU, Modbus TCP/IP, and Ethernet/IP, which facilitate seamless integration with PLCs, SCADA systems, and other automation equipment. This makes it an optimal solution for operators who require reliable data exchange and consistent control performance.
In real-world applications, the ETOP20C-10945 excels in scenarios where precise control and durability are paramount. For example, in power industry settings, it manages turbine control systems and substation automation with high stability. In petrochemical plants, it monitors and regulates processes like distillation and chemical mixing, where safety and accuracy are critical. Its role in general automation includes assembly line monitoring, packaging machinery control, and HVAC system management, showcasing its versatility across diverse sectors.
